结合PHP语句

时间:2017-01-27 19:13:52

标签: php if-statement

使用此代码:

<div class="venus"><span class="ricon">Established</span><span class="locko"><?php the_field('br_estd'); ?></span></div>

但是,我需要在另一个PHP IF语句中包装它:

<?php $mista = get_field('br_presence'); if ( strval($mista) == 'Worldwide') {echo "PLACE CODE ABOVE HERE" ;} ?>

我怎么能这样做呢?

2 个答案:

答案 0 :(得分:3)

PHP确实有一个alternative syntax format for control statements在HTML中运行良好,尽管通常建议使用模板并尽可能地将逻辑排除在视图之外。话虽这么说,你可以这样做:

<?php if (strval(get_field('br_presence')) == 'Worldwide') : ?>

    <div class="venus">

        <span class="ricon">Established</span>

        <span class="locko"><?php the_field('br_estd'); ?></span>

    </div>

<?php endif; ?>

答案 1 :(得分:0)

可能是你在寻找

  <?php 
      $mista = get_field('br_presence'); 
      if ( strval($mista) == 'Worldwide') {
        echo '<div class="venus">
              <span class="ricon">Established</span>
              <span class="locko"><?php the_field("br_estd"); ?></span>
          </div>';
        //echo "PLACE CODE ABOVE HERE" ;} 
  ?>